Complementary means first and foremost complementary. With color tones there is always a direct complementary color that is exactly opposite to the other.

With this color tone #DB9F3C it is the complementary color #2460C3. Both colors form the strongest contrast to each other and are especially recommended for use in direct connection with each other.

If you display a text with its complementary color on a background with the displayed color, you will get a representation that is pleasant to the eyes and clearly too indistinguishable from each other. However, this is especially true for white, black and gray tones. With these, the contrasting colors are particularly natural, pleasant and common for our eyes.

Warmer colors are created when the hue is shifted towards red, orange and yellow. These colors convey warmth, energy and an inviting atmosphere.

The following warmer sh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3D, #DB743D, #DB4A3D and #DB3D3D

They are stimulating and dynamic and are often used to attract attention or create a friendly and lively mood. An example of this transition is a shift from a cool blue through purple to red and orange.

Colder colors are created by shifting the hue towards green, blue and violet.

The following colder sh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3D, #DBCA3D, #C1DB3D, #97DB3D and #6CDB3D

These colors have a cool, calming effect and create distance. They are often used to convey a sense of calm, freshness and stability. A classic example of this color range is a gradient from yellow to green to a deep blue or violet, reminiscent of water and sky.

Richer colors are created by increasing the saturation, which makes the colors appear more intense, brighter and stronger. A color with high saturation is more eye-catching and appears more vibrant and powerful. This effect can be used to emphasize important elements or to create a vibrant design.

The #DB9F3C shade matches the following richer shades: #DB9F3D and #EDA42A

An example is the development from a pale pink to a strong and bright red.

Less saturated colors are created by reducing the saturation, which makes the colors more muted, subtle and pastel-like. As the saturation is reduced further, they become closer and closer to a shade of gray. These colors appear calmer and more elegant and are suitable for a restrained and harmonious design.

The following paler sh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3D, #C89B4F, #B69662, #A39274 and #918D87

An example is the change of a strong blue to a subdued grey-blue or almost neutral shade.

The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B4A3D, #DB743D, #DB9E3D, #DBC83D and #C3DB3D

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

The monochromatic color scheme uses colors that are on the same wavelength. They usually fit together very well and result in a pleasant and evenly colored design.

The following monochrome sh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#A7731E, #CA8B25, #DB9F3D, #E1B05F and #E8C182

Monochromatic color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and calm to the eye

The partial complementary color scheme is a variation of the complementary color scheme. In addition to the base color, the two colors adjacent to the complement are used.

The following split-complementary sh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3C, #5ADB3D and #5F3DDB

This color scheme has the same strong visual contrast as the complementary color scheme, but is not as contrasting as the direct complementary color. The partial complementary color scheme is a good choice for designs. These colors usually complement each other very well.

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3C, #3DDB9E and #9E3DDB

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3C, #5ADB3D, #3D79DB and #BE3DDB

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.

The following squaren shades match the #DB9F3C shade: #DB9F3C, #3DDB4F, #3D79DB and #DB3DC8

Again, p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design.

With this color yellow stands out from the other colors. The values representing the red and green hue are greater than the third value. They are close together and exceed the value of the blue hue. Since the color values are relatively high compared to others, this hue appears lighter to us.

The breakdown of the color into the RGB color system: of 255 maximum color components, 219 red, 159 green and 60 blue.

The mixing ratio of these colors results in the displayed hue in the middle of the overlaps.

In the illustration you can see how the color is composed of the three components: red (top),green (bottom right) and blue (bottom left). In the middle you can see the result color.
